Newt Gingrich and Ron Paul are toast, and why some conservatives will secretly root for Obama

By Brent Budowsky - 03/23/12 05:40 PM ET

Newt Gingrich will drop out by April 15. Ron Paul will drop out by May
1. Both will strongly support Mitt Romney. Gingrich has no choice. His
campaign is dying. He is dependent on one man, Sheldon Adelson, who
will soon drop his support. Ron Paul has a choice, but the choice he
will make is to drop out and support Mitt, after squeezing everything
he can from Romney in the deal. Truth is, Ron is a beautiful old-style
politician, but he is losing primary support so fast he is losing
leverage fast, which means the price Romney will pay Paul is going
down. So Paul must cut the deal before the price reaches zero.

Newt is just bye-bye ASAP, not worth the time. Paul has the option of
running as a third party, and with his delegates so low this is his
only leverage to pressure Mitt to pay a higher price. So Newt will
drop out because he has to, Ron will sell out because the price is
right, but this must happen sooner rather than later because (in the
tradition of Ron's Austrian economists) Ron Paul's value to Mitt
Romney is declining fast.

Regarding Dick Morris's piece about Santorum ragging on Romney, I feel
Dick's pain, but the problem is not Santorum. Earmark-loving lobbyist
Santorum will be an enthusiastic champion of Romney. So will Paul and
Gingrich.

Rick Santorum will either return to being a millionaire
special-interest lobbyist or seek a government job. In both cases he
needs Mitt. Newt Gingrich will return to being a pay-for-play
millionaire special-interest hustler. He, too, will need Mitt. Ron
Paul already acts like he is partially owned by Mitt. Mitt will
promise things for Rand Paul if Ron does his partisan duty, and
against Rand Paul if Ron does salute, obey and endorse the boss
(Mitt). Goodbye, Austrian economists, hello, vulture capitalists.

Once Gingrich and Paul are out, the next question will be who makes
more gigantic gaffes, the man who does not care about unemployment or
the man who likes firing people.

The real problem for Republicans is that some honorable conservatives
believe that Romney would be a disaster for conservatives. The only
thing these conservatives hate more than Romney winning one term is
Romney winning two terms. Some of these conservatives will secretly
hope Obama wins, so they can nominate a true conservative in 2016.

In a close election, these conservative stay-homes could be fatal for
Republicans, but the more MItt panders to them, the more moderates he
loses, which could also be fatal to Republicans.

In the end, Gingrich and Paul will pander to Romney, but Romney cannot
pander to everyone at the same time. This is why there is secret joy
in the White House, while some on the right will secretly be satisfied
if Obama wins.
